XKB FUNCTIONS XkbGetNames(3x11)

NAME

XkbGetNames - Obtain symbolic names from the server

SYNOPSIS

cc [ flag... ] file... -lX11 [ library... ]

Status XkbGetNames (Display *dpy, unsigned int which,

XkbDescPtr Xkb); ARGUMENTS

- dpy

connection to the X server

- which

mask of names or map components to be updated

- Xkb

keyboard description to be updated

DESCRIPTION

XkbGetNames retrieves symbolic names for the components of

the keyboard extension from the X server. The which parame-

ter specifies the name components to be updated in the xkb parameter, and is the bitwise inclusive OR of the valid names mask bits defined in Table 1. Table 1 Symbolic Names Masks

________________________________________________________________________________

Mask Bit Value Keyboard Field Component

________________________________________________________________________________

XkbKeycodesNameMask (1<<0) Xkb->names keycodes

XkbGeometryNameMask (1<<1) Xkb->names geometry

XkbSymbolsNameMask (1<<2) Xkb->names symbols

XkbPhysSymbolsNameMask (1<<3) Xkb->names phys_symbols

XkbTypesNameMask (1<<4) Xkb->names type

XkbCompatNameMask (1<<5) Xkb->names compat

XkbKeyTypeNamesMask (1<<6) Xkb->map type[*].name

XkbKTLevelNamesMask (1<<7) Xkb->map type[*].lvl_names[*]

XkbIndicatorNamesMask (1<<8) Xkb->names indicators[*]

XkbKeyNamesMask (1<<9) Xkb->names keys[*], num_keys

XkbKeyAliasesMask (1<<10) Xkb->names key_aliases[*], num_key_aliases

XkbVirtualModNamesMask (1<<11) Xkb->names vmods[*]

XkbGroupNamesMask (1<<12) Xkb->names groups[*]

XkbRGNamesMask (1<<13) Xkb->names radio_groups[*], num_rg

XkbComponentNamesMask (0x3f) Xkb->names keycodes,

XkbAllNamesMask (0x3fff) Xkb->names all name components

If the names field of the keyboard description xkb is NULL,

XkbGetNames allocates and initializes the names component of

the keyboard description before obtaining the values speci-

fied by which. If the names field of xkb is not NULL,

XkbGetNames obtains the values specified by which and copies

them into the keyboard description Xkb.

If the map component of the xkb parameter is NULL, XkbGet-

Names does not retrieve type or shift level names, even if XkbKeyTypeNamesMask or XkbKTLevelNamesMask are set in which.

XkbGetNames can return Success, or BadAlloc, BadLength, Bad-

Match, and BadImplementation errors. To free symbolic names, use XkbFreeNames. DIAGNOSTICS BadAlloc Unable to allocate storage BadImplementation Invalid reply from server BadLength The length of a request is shorter or longer than that required to minimally contain the arguments BadMatch A compatible version of Xkb was not available in the server or an argument has correct type and range, but is otherwise invalid
